## Archiving Cold Storage Buckets

Welcome aboard! Once a quarter we sweep the Duskhollow cold buckets and push anything untouched for 180 days into deep archive via the Permafrost job. Don't archive anything tagged `legal-hold` — the Norrell team will chase you down. Kick off the sweep from the Icebox dashboard, watch the byte counter settle, then verify the manifest row count matches. When the job wraps, copy the trace token it prints into the line below.

build token for kahap-kagef: htk21_72c3f5c849032e1954b31

☐ Spoolhawk printer-service release: confirm the queue drain hook actually drains before the pod dies — last month it ate three jobs from the Marlowe office and nobody noticed until Thursday. Run the canary against the staging fleet, check retry metrics look sane, and get a thumbs-up from on-call. Once that's done, log the release against the build token below.

session token of kagup-hahaf = htk3_2b8

FINANCE REVIEW SUMMARY — PILOT CHURN

Churn in the Larkspur pilot exceeded forecast, concentrated among small accounts onboarded in the first wave. Revenue impact is modest; acquisition spend on the cohort is written off. Retention fixes ship next cycle. Margin on remaining pilot accounts holds above plan. The board should read the confidential note below before the pilot go/no-go decision.

board note of kawig-tahog: Ulairax Works is in early talks to buy Noriusix Works for about $31.4 million. The Pelmir launch date is April 2, and nothing goes to the press before then.